SA 3779. Ms. KLOBUCHAR submitted an amendment intended to be proposed
by her to the bill H.R. 6157, making appropriations for the Department
of Defense for the fiscal year ending September 30, 2019, and for other
purposes; which was ordered to lie on the table; as follows:
At the appropriate place in division A, insert the
following:
SEC. __. REQUIRING DISCLOSURE OF CREDIT VERIFICATION VALUE AS
CONDITION OF ACCEPTANCE OF ONLINE CONTRIBUTIONS
TO FEDERAL ELECTION.
(a) In General.--Section 302 of the Federal Election
Campaign Act of 1971 (52 U.S.C. 30102) is amended by adding
at the end the following:
``(j)(1) No political committee shall accept any Internet
credit card contribution unless--
``(A) the individual or entity making such contribution is
required, at the time such individual makes such
contribution, to disclose the credit verification value of
such credit card; and
``(B)(i) the billing address associated with such credit
card is located in the United States; or
``(ii) in the case of a contribution made by an individual
who is a United States citizen living outside of the United
States, the individual provides the committee with the United
States mailing address the individual uses for voter
registration purposes.
``(2) Notwithstanding subsection (b) or (c), in the case of
an Internet credit card contribution--
``(A) no later than 10 days after receiving the
contribution, the person who receives the contribution shall
forward to the treasurer such contribution, the name and
address of the person making the contribution, and the date
of receipt; and
``(B) the treasurer of a political committee shall keep an
account of the name and address of any person making any such
contribution, together with the date and amount of such
contribution by any person.
``(3) In this subsection, the term `Internet credit card
contribution' means a contribution that--
``(A) is made using a credit card; and
``(B) is received through an Internet website.''.
(b) Effective Date.--The amendment made by subsection (a)
shall apply with respect to contributions made after the
expiration of the 180-day period which begins on the date of
the enactment of this Act.
